What is a DCA Simulator?

A dollar-cost averaging (DCA) simulator is a backtesting tool that lets you see how a consistent investment strategy would have performed using real historical price data. Instead of guessing whether DCA works, you can run the numbers on any cryptocurrency going back years. What is a DCA simulator?

A DCA simulator is a backtesting tool that shows you how a dollar-cost averaging strategy would have performed using real historical price data. You choose a cryptocurrency, an investment amount, a frequency, and a date range, and the simulator calculates your total invested, portfolio value, ROI, and average cost basis.

How does dollar cost averaging work?

Dollar cost averaging means investing a fixed amount of money into an asset at regular intervals, regardless of price. When prices are low you buy more units, and when prices are high you buy fewer. Over time this smooths out your average purchase price and reduces the impact of short-term volatility.
